Understanding Why Bed Sheets Slip and Its Impact on Your Sleep

Before exploring solutions, it’s helpful to understand why sheets tend to slip or loosen:

  • Improper fit: Sheets that are too small or too large tend to shift during sleep.
  • Lack of grip: Smooth fabrics or slick mattress surfaces reduce friction, making sheets more prone to moving.
  • Frequent movement: Tossing and turning, or adjusting position, can gradually loosen sheets over time.
  • Mattress type and thickness: Thicker mattresses or adjustable beds may make it harder for standard fitted sheets to stay in place.
  • Washing and drying: Shrinking or fabric wear can cause sheets to no longer fit correctly.

Slipping sheets not only disrupt sleep but can cause discomfort, cold drafts, or even safety issues, especially for those with limited mobility or on adjustable beds. Recognizing these factors helps in choosing the right solutions to maintain a tightly fitted, comfortable sleeping surface.

How to Keep Bed Sheets Tight: Proven Strategies

1. Select High-Quality, Deep-Pocket Fitted Sheets

Starting with the right sheets makes a huge difference. Look for fitted sheets with deep pockets—these are designed to accommodate thicker mattresses or added layers of bedding. Fabrics with a bit of stretch, such as those made with elastane or spandex blends, can help sheets cling more securely to your mattress. Investing in premium bedding not only improves fit but also adds to bedroom comfort.

3. Master Proper Bed-Making Techniques

Folding, tucking, and securing your sheets properly during bed-making can greatly enhance their staying power. Use hospital corners to tuck the sheet tightly under the mattress, creating a smooth, flat surface free of slack. Tucking the sheet evenly around all sides reduces movement and keeps it secure through many hours of sleep. Wrapping the sheet tightly ensures it won’t loosen as you turn or get pulled during the night.

4. Consider Mattress Toppers and Pads

Adding a fitted mattress topper or pad not only enhances comfort but also creates more friction and grip, making sheets less prone to slipping. Opt for a textured or non-slip topper to further secure your bedding setup, especially if you have a slippery mattress surface.

5. Regularly Check and Retighten Sheets

Routine maintenance is also key. After washing your bedding or if you notice sheets beginning to loosen, take a few minutes to re-tighten or re-tuck sheets. This proactive approach keeps your bed neat and comfortable, preventing the annoyance of loose sheets during the night.

Additional Tips to Elevate Bedroom Comfort

Keeping sheets tight is just one piece of creating the perfect sleep environment. Here are additional tips to enhance total bedroom comfort:

  • Maintain Ideal Room Temperature: Use fans, heaters, or climate control to keep the room cool and comfortable—around 65-70°F (18-21°C).
  • Invest in Quality Bedding Materials: Choose breathable, soft fabrics like cotton, linen, or bamboo for a more restful sleep experience.
